Setting the rinse aid level

The amount of rinse aid that the dishwasher requires also depends on the hardness of your water. You should experiment with the rinse aid setting, until you find a level that gives the best results.

oOn the first wash cycle, we would recommend that the rinse aid level is set to number 4.

oIf you get water spots and poor drying performance, then you should turn the arrow anticlockwise and increase the setting to the next number.

oYou should continue to adjust the rinse aid level upwards until you get no water spots.

oIf you get cloudiness or streaking on your dishes, the rinse aid level is set too high and it is causing foaming during the wash cycle. Turn the arrow clockwise and lower the setting to the next number.

Filling with dishwasher detergent

oThe detergent dispenser must be refilled at the start of each wash cycle.

o Your dishwasher uses less detergent and rinse aid than a conventional dishwasher.

oIn general, only one tablespoon of detergent is needed for a normal wash load. More heavily soiled items may need more detergent.

oAlways add the detergent just before starting the wash program, otherwise the detergent could get damp and not dissolve properly.
